Fire Weather Watch


URGENT - FIRE WEATHER MESSAGE
National Weather Service Twin Cities/Chanhassen MN
930 PM CDT Thu May 8 2025

...CRITICAL FIRE WEATHER CONDITIONS SUNDAY...

.Record high temperatures in the lower 90s and very low humidity
values of 15 to 25 percent, combined with southerly winds of 15 to
25 mph with gusts up to 35 mph, will lead to a critical fire
weather risk on Sunday. Fires could quickly spread out of control
due to these conditions. Continued hot, dry, and windy conditions
Monday and Tuesday could result in repeated days of critical fire
weather conditions.

...FIRE WEATHER WATCH REMAINS IN EFFECT FROM SUNDAY MORNING
THROUGH SUNDAY EVENING FOR WIND AND LOW RELATIVE HUMIDITY FOR
WESTERN, CENTRAL, AND SOUTHERN MINNESOTA...

* AFFECTED AREA...Western Minnesota, Central Minnesota, and
  South Central Minnesota.

* WIND...South to southwest winds of 15 to 25 mph with gusts up to
  35 mph.

* HUMIDITY...As low as 15 percent.

* IMPACTS...Any fires that develop will likely spread rapidly.
  Outdoor burning is not recommended.

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...

A Fire Weather Watch means that critical fire weather conditions
are forecast to occur. Listen for later forecasts and possible
Red Flag Warnings.
